summaryrefslogtreecommitdiff
path: root/src (follow)
Commit message (Expand)AuthorAgeFilesLines
* Consolidate code/templates for ASN.1 types.jsing2021-12-257-168/+168
* Move ASN1_<type>_* functions to the top, encoding/decoding to the bottom.jsing2021-12-254-329/+329
* Rewrite ASN.1 identifier/length parsing in CBS.jsing2021-12-254-92/+220
* Update to reflect changes over the last six yearsguenther2021-12-251-34/+47
* Reorder some functions.jsing2021-12-241-46/+46
* The RFC 3779 test needs LIBRESSL_CRYPTO_INTERNAL as lon as the APItb2021-12-241-2/+2
* Undo commenting of OPENSSL_NO_RFC3779tb2021-12-242-5/+7
* Prepare to provide PEM_write_bio_PrivateKey_traditional()tb2021-12-242-5/+19
* Prepare to provide EVP_CIPHER_CTX_{get,set}_cipher_datatb2021-12-242-3/+22
* Prepare to provide EVP_CIPHER_CTX_buf_noconst()tb2021-12-242-2/+11
* Fix a typo in a comment and add some empty lines for readabilitytb2021-12-241-2/+6
* Print the name of the test before we run it.jsing2021-12-241-1/+2
* Style tweak in {d2i,i2d}_IPAddrBlocks()tb2021-12-241-5/+5
* Drop -g -O0 from CFLAGStb2021-12-241-2/+2
* link rfc3779 test to buildtb2021-12-241-2/+2
* Add initial test coverage for RFC 3779 code.tb2021-12-242-0/+1804
* Fix some KNF issues in the RFC 3779 section that have bothered me fortb2021-12-241-54/+55
* KNF nittb2021-12-241-2/+2
* Remove asserts from asid_validate_path_internal()tb2021-12-241-11/+22
* Turn asserts in ASIdentifierChoice_canonize() into error checkstb2021-12-241-3/+5
* Remove assert from extract_min_max() (again)tb2021-12-241-3/+1
* Revert previous. The commit contained more than intended.tb2021-12-241-25/+14
* Turn asserts in ASIdentifierChoice_canonize() into error checkstb2021-12-241-12/+25
* Remove assert from extract_min_max()tb2021-12-241-3/+1
* Fix indent of a comment.tb2021-12-241-2/+2
* Remove asserts from addr_validate_path_internal()tb2021-12-241-9/+19
* Turn assert in X509v3_addr_canonize() into an error check.tb2021-12-241-3/+5
* Fully check the second strtoul() call in v2i_IPAddrBlocks()tb2021-12-231-3/+34
* Fix an arbitrary out-of-bounds stack read in v2i_IPAddrBlocks()tb2021-12-231-3/+7
* fix typo: boolean true should decode to 1, not 0tb2021-12-231-2/+2
* Route templated implementations of {d2i,i2d}_ASN1_BOOLEAN() throughtb2021-12-231-3/+5
* document BN_MONT_CTX_set_locked(3)schwarze2021-12-211-5/+72
* Always allocate a new stack in o2i_SCT_LIST().jsing2021-12-201-19/+14
* Convert SCT_new_from_base64() to use CBS for o2i_SCT_signature().jsing2021-12-203-33/+16
* Add regress coverage for the crazy SCT_new_from_base64() API.jsing2021-12-201-1/+57
* document BN_mod_add_quick(3), BN_mod_sub_quick(3), BN_mod_lshift(3),schwarze2021-12-201-3/+115
* document BN_consttime_swap(3); this will probably require more work,schwarze2021-12-191-7/+80
* document BN_uadd(3) and BN_usub(3)schwarze2021-12-191-7/+78
* document BN_zero_ex(3)schwarze2021-12-191-6/+38
* Put CTLOG and SCT stacks definitions in the right place.jsing2021-12-191-47/+49
* Document BN_abs_is_word(3).schwarze2021-12-181-5/+21
* support processing <openssl/bn.h>schwarze2021-12-181-3/+24
* add the missing .Nm BN_get_rfc3526_prime_1536,schwarze2021-12-181-2/+3
* new manual page OBJ_add_sigid(3)schwarze2021-12-189-19/+155
* KNF two commentstb2021-12-181-16/+16
* Reinstate the licenses that were replaced with a license stubtb2021-12-182-12/+108
* Revert license stubs to full licenses in the remaining files.tb2021-12-183-21/+164
* Reinstate the license stubs to their original licenses in most of thetb2021-12-1810-57/+537
* Convert o2i_SCT* functions to CBS.jsing2021-12-182-151/+149
* Rename argument to SCT_LIST_free()jsing2021-12-181-3/+3